Danila Merino Recognized by Ikerbasque as Emerging Scientific Talent
Dr. Danila Merino, Ikerbasque Fellow researcher at POLYMAT and the University of the Basque Country (EHU), has been recognized by Ikerbasque in the “Emerging Talent” category, acknowledging her outstanding contribution as a young researcher within the Basque scientific ecosystem.
The recognition ceremony took place on May 13 at Miramar Palace and was chaired by Juan Ignacio Pérez Iglesias, Minister for Science, Universities and Innovation of the Basque Government and President of Ikerbasque. The event also included the participation of Amaia Esquisabel, Director of Scientific Policy, and Fernando Cossio, Scientific Director of Ikerbasque, together with representatives from research institutions across Euskadi.
The initiative aims to increase the visibility of women researchers in the Basque Country and to inspire future generations of scientists by highlighting excellence, leadership, and impactful scientific careers. Alongside Dr. Merino, the 2026 edition also recognized Elena Palomo for her scientific career trajectory and María Muñoz Caffarel for her scientific leadership.
According to Ikerbasque, the selection process included a bibliometric analysis of scientific production and recent research contributions from women researchers in Euskadi. The evaluation committee emphasized the exceptionally high scientific level represented across all categories, reflecting the strength and potential of research led by women scientists in the region.
